All articles are generated by AI, they are all just for seo purpose.
If you get this page, welcome to have a try at our funny and useful apps or games.
Just click hereFlying Swallow Studio.,you could find many apps or games there, play games or apps with your Android or iOS.
## Hummingbird: An iOS App for Melody Extraction
The world is awash in sound. From the chirping of birds to the rumble of traffic, our ears are constantly bombarded with a complex tapestry of auditory information. Within this sonic landscape, melodies often hold a special significance, capturing our attention and stirring our emotions. Wouldn't it be amazing if you could effortlessly extract the melody from any audio recording, isolating the core musical thread from the surrounding noise? This is the promise of Hummingbird, a revolutionary iOS app designed to make melody extraction accessible to everyone.
Hummingbird utilizes cutting-edge signal processing techniques and machine learning algorithms to dissect audio recordings and pinpoint the dominant melodic line. Whether you're a musician seeking to transcribe a complex solo, a music enthusiast wanting to learn the tune of a catchy jingle, or simply curious about the underlying structure of music, Hummingbird offers a powerful and intuitive tool for exploring the world of sound.
**The Technology Behind the Magic:**
Hummingbird's melody extraction process involves several intricate steps. First, the app analyzes the input audio, breaking it down into its constituent frequencies. This is achieved through a process called Fourier Transform, which represents the audio signal as a combination of sine waves with different frequencies and amplitudes. This allows the app to identify the individual notes and their respective pitches.
Next, Hummingbird employs sophisticated algorithms to identify the most prominent and persistent frequencies within the audio. This is crucial for distinguishing the melody from accompanying harmonies, background instruments, and ambient noise. The app considers factors such as the relative loudness of each frequency, its duration, and its relationship to other frequencies in the audio.
Machine learning plays a vital role in refining the extracted melody. Hummingbird is trained on a vast dataset of musical recordings, allowing it to recognize patterns and common melodic structures. This enables the app to make informed decisions about which frequencies are most likely to belong to the melody, even in complex musical arrangements.
Finally, the extracted melody is presented to the user in a clear and accessible format. Users can choose to visualize the melody as a traditional musical score, a simplified pitch contour, or even a MIDI file that can be imported into other music software.
**Hummingbird's Key Features and Benefits:**
* **Ease of Use:** Hummingbird's intuitive interface makes melody extraction a breeze. Simply import an audio file or record directly within the app, and let Hummingbird do the rest.
* **Versatility:** Hummingbird can handle a wide range of audio inputs, from MP3 files to live recordings. It works with various musical genres and instruments, making it a versatile tool for musicians and music enthusiasts alike.
* **Accuracy:** Thanks to its advanced algorithms and machine learning capabilities, Hummingbird delivers highly accurate melody extraction, even in challenging audio environments.
* **Multiple Output Formats:** Hummingbird offers various output options, allowing users to choose the format that best suits their needs. Whether you prefer a traditional score, a simplified pitch contour, or a MIDI file, Hummingbird has you covered.
* **Offline Functionality:** Hummingbird can perform melody extraction offline, allowing you to use the app anywhere, anytime, without an internet connection.
* **Integration with other Music Apps:** Hummingbird allows users to export the extracted melody as a MIDI file, which can be imported into other music software for further editing and manipulation. This makes it a powerful tool for songwriting, arranging, and music education.
**Potential Applications of Hummingbird:**
* **Music Transcription:** Musicians can use Hummingbird to quickly transcribe complex solos or melodies from recordings.
* **Music Education:** Hummingbird can be used as a teaching tool to help students understand melodic structure and harmony.
* **Songwriting and Composition:** Songwriters can use Hummingbird to extract melodies from existing recordings and incorporate them into new compositions.
* **Music Analysis and Research:** Researchers can use Hummingbird to analyze the melodic characteristics of different musical genres and styles.
* **Accessibility for Hearing-Impaired Individuals:** Hummingbird can be used to create visual representations of melodies, making music more accessible to individuals with hearing impairments.
**The Future of Hummingbird:**
The developers of Hummingbird are constantly working to improve the app's accuracy and functionality. Future updates will include features such as:
* **Real-time Melody Extraction:** This will allow users to extract the melody from live audio inputs, such as a musical performance or a singing voice.
* **Improved Noise Reduction:** This will further enhance the app's ability to isolate the melody from background noise and other unwanted sounds.
* **Integration with Music Streaming Services:** This will allow users to directly extract melodies from songs on popular streaming platforms.
Hummingbird represents a significant step forward in the field of audio analysis and melody extraction. By making this powerful technology accessible to everyone, Hummingbird is empowering musicians, music enthusiasts, and researchers to explore the world of sound in new and exciting ways. Download Hummingbird today and unlock the secrets hidden within your favorite melodies.
The world is awash in sound. From the chirping of birds to the rumble of traffic, our ears are constantly bombarded with a complex tapestry of auditory information. Within this sonic landscape, melodies often hold a special significance, capturing our attention and stirring our emotions. Wouldn't it be amazing if you could effortlessly extract the melody from any audio recording, isolating the core musical thread from the surrounding noise? This is the promise of Hummingbird, a revolutionary iOS app designed to make melody extraction accessible to everyone.
Hummingbird utilizes cutting-edge signal processing techniques and machine learning algorithms to dissect audio recordings and pinpoint the dominant melodic line. Whether you're a musician seeking to transcribe a complex solo, a music enthusiast wanting to learn the tune of a catchy jingle, or simply curious about the underlying structure of music, Hummingbird offers a powerful and intuitive tool for exploring the world of sound.
**The Technology Behind the Magic:**
Hummingbird's melody extraction process involves several intricate steps. First, the app analyzes the input audio, breaking it down into its constituent frequencies. This is achieved through a process called Fourier Transform, which represents the audio signal as a combination of sine waves with different frequencies and amplitudes. This allows the app to identify the individual notes and their respective pitches.
Next, Hummingbird employs sophisticated algorithms to identify the most prominent and persistent frequencies within the audio. This is crucial for distinguishing the melody from accompanying harmonies, background instruments, and ambient noise. The app considers factors such as the relative loudness of each frequency, its duration, and its relationship to other frequencies in the audio.
Machine learning plays a vital role in refining the extracted melody. Hummingbird is trained on a vast dataset of musical recordings, allowing it to recognize patterns and common melodic structures. This enables the app to make informed decisions about which frequencies are most likely to belong to the melody, even in complex musical arrangements.
Finally, the extracted melody is presented to the user in a clear and accessible format. Users can choose to visualize the melody as a traditional musical score, a simplified pitch contour, or even a MIDI file that can be imported into other music software.
**Hummingbird's Key Features and Benefits:**
* **Ease of Use:** Hummingbird's intuitive interface makes melody extraction a breeze. Simply import an audio file or record directly within the app, and let Hummingbird do the rest.
* **Versatility:** Hummingbird can handle a wide range of audio inputs, from MP3 files to live recordings. It works with various musical genres and instruments, making it a versatile tool for musicians and music enthusiasts alike.
* **Accuracy:** Thanks to its advanced algorithms and machine learning capabilities, Hummingbird delivers highly accurate melody extraction, even in challenging audio environments.
* **Multiple Output Formats:** Hummingbird offers various output options, allowing users to choose the format that best suits their needs. Whether you prefer a traditional score, a simplified pitch contour, or a MIDI file, Hummingbird has you covered.
* **Offline Functionality:** Hummingbird can perform melody extraction offline, allowing you to use the app anywhere, anytime, without an internet connection.
* **Integration with other Music Apps:** Hummingbird allows users to export the extracted melody as a MIDI file, which can be imported into other music software for further editing and manipulation. This makes it a powerful tool for songwriting, arranging, and music education.
**Potential Applications of Hummingbird:**
* **Music Transcription:** Musicians can use Hummingbird to quickly transcribe complex solos or melodies from recordings.
* **Music Education:** Hummingbird can be used as a teaching tool to help students understand melodic structure and harmony.
* **Songwriting and Composition:** Songwriters can use Hummingbird to extract melodies from existing recordings and incorporate them into new compositions.
* **Music Analysis and Research:** Researchers can use Hummingbird to analyze the melodic characteristics of different musical genres and styles.
* **Accessibility for Hearing-Impaired Individuals:** Hummingbird can be used to create visual representations of melodies, making music more accessible to individuals with hearing impairments.
**The Future of Hummingbird:**
The developers of Hummingbird are constantly working to improve the app's accuracy and functionality. Future updates will include features such as:
* **Real-time Melody Extraction:** This will allow users to extract the melody from live audio inputs, such as a musical performance or a singing voice.
* **Improved Noise Reduction:** This will further enhance the app's ability to isolate the melody from background noise and other unwanted sounds.
* **Integration with Music Streaming Services:** This will allow users to directly extract melodies from songs on popular streaming platforms.
Hummingbird represents a significant step forward in the field of audio analysis and melody extraction. By making this powerful technology accessible to everyone, Hummingbird is empowering musicians, music enthusiasts, and researchers to explore the world of sound in new and exciting ways. Download Hummingbird today and unlock the secrets hidden within your favorite melodies.